Output d5635d52fdf107978496a16f2c07010caf28e7e67b88d11d108609e5b3984931:1

value
10630453
script pubkey
OP_0 OP_PUSHBYTES_20 bb3ecf4ce442f549a054097097699e982e1d57b2
address
bc1qhvlv7n8ygt65ngz5p9cfw6v7nqhp64ajlel8qw
transaction
d5635d52fdf107978496a16f2c07010caf28e7e67b88d11d108609e5b3984931
spent
true